Fourth in the lightweight rankings (up to 70,3kg.), Justin gaethje He is close to realizing the most important challenge of his career to date. However, anyone who thinks that the fight against Tony Ferguson, probably on May 9, for the interim title of the category, is the highlight of the North American's career. In an interview with 'ESPN', the athlete said that his next commitment is just a step towards his true desire: facing the linear champion.

“When they put the belt around my waist, that won’t be the final destination. It will be a map to the top. That's what I'm looking for. It will be great to have a belt, but for me, it's not the same. It doesn’t mean I’m a UFC world champion,” Justin said.
Gaethje's speech is surrounded by simple logic. It is not new that the combatant talks about his desire to test himself against Khabib Nurmagomedov, the owner of the linear lightweight title. According to the athlete, the Russian is the opponent to beat in the division, not Ferguson.
“When I beat Tony, I'll face Khabib next. That's why I'm here, to be the best in the world. When I face him, I'm going to try and kill myself, because I won't respect him if he doesn't do the same,” he said.
Tony and Justin were supposed to face each other on April 18th, at least UFC 249However, the card ended up being postponed due to the coronavirus pandemic. Ultimate does not confirm the new date, but information is circulating behind the scenes at MMA that the fighters will star in a show on May 9, with no confirmed location. Most likely, Florida will host the show.
